//! Blocklist subscription management (SPEC §9, §6).
//!
//! Add / remove / enable-disable blocklist sources (written through to E3.6),
//! and a manual **Refresh now** button that fires the E7.4 on-demand refresh
//! trigger.  Per-source entry counts and last-updated times come from the E3.6
//! metadata.
//!
//! Any change that affects which sources are active (add / remove / toggle)
//! also fires the refresh trigger so the in-memory aggregated set converges to
//! the new configuration.  The refresh runs in the background scheduler; the
//! page reflects updated counts once it completes (reload to see them).  A
//! failing source never clobbers the live set — the scheduler keeps the last
//! good snapshot (E7.4).

/// Render a coarse "… ago" string for a past epoch relative to `now`.
fn ago(now: i64, then: i64) -> String {
    let d = (now - then).max(0);
    if d < 60 {
        format!("{d}s ago")
    } else if d < 3_600 {
        format!("{}m ago", d / 60)
    } else if d < 86_400 {
        format!("{}h ago", d / 3_600)
    } else {
        format!("{}d ago", d / 86_400)
    }
}
